CARM and Revelation 12

Every now and then I find amusement perusing anti-Catholic sites run by Evangelicals.  The intense desire to prove Catholicism wrong so often puts their own position in jeopardy.  The website known as Christian Apologetics & Research Ministry (CARM) is one such site. When I saw this article[1] by Matt Slick questioning whether Mary was the … Continue reading CARM and Revelation 12